WebIn Microsoft 365, you can print and preview files from the same location by clicking File and then Print (or pressing CTRL+P). Newer versions Office 2010. To see what your print job will look like before you send it to the printer, go to File > Print. Tip: You can add the Print Preview or Print buttons to the Quick Access Toolbar in order to ... WebMar 29, 2024 · To do so, follow the below steps: In the search box, type File Explorer Options. Select File Explorer Options from the menu. Click on the View tab. Click Restore Defaults button. Figure: Restore Defaults in File Explorer. Click Apply and OK. Windows 10 image thumbnails not showing problem should resolve now. david hawcock pop up books
